¡Hola a todos! 👋 Si estás aquí, es muy probable que te hayas encontrado con ese molesto mensaje de error 0x80070005 mientras intentabas instalar la importante actualización KB5039302 de Windows. Sé lo frustrante que puede ser cuando tu sistema operativo te pone trabas, especialmente con actualizaciones que son cruciales para la seguridad y el rendimiento. Pero respira hondo, porque no estás solo y, lo que es más importante, ¡hay solución!
Este artículo es tu guía definitiva para superar este obstáculo. Vamos a desglosar el problema paso a paso, explorando las causas más comunes de este fallo de descarga e instalación, y proporcionándote una serie de estrategias probadas para corregirlo. Nuestro objetivo es que, al finalizar, tu Windows esté completamente actualizado y funcionando sin problemas. Así que, ¡manos a la obra!
Entendiendo el Error 0x80070005: El Misterio del „Acceso Denegado”
Antes de sumergirnos en las correcciones, es útil comprender qué significa este código de error. El 0x80070005, en esencia, se traduce como un „Acceso Denegado”. Esto significa que Windows Update, o algún componente relacionado, no tiene los permisos necesarios para acceder a un archivo o directorio específico, o para ejecutar una acción requerida durante el proceso de instalación de la actualización KB5039302. Las razones detrás de esta falta de acceso pueden ser variadas:
- Permisos insuficientes: La causa más directa. Tu cuenta de usuario (o el servicio de Windows Update) no tiene los derechos adecuados para modificar ciertos archivos del sistema.
- Archivos de sistema corruptos: Componentes esenciales de Windows están dañados, impidiendo que el proceso de actualización se complete correctamente.
- Interferencia de software de seguridad: Tu antivirus o firewall pueden estar bloqueando por error ciertos aspectos de la actualización, confundiéndolos con una amenaza.
- Componentes de Windows Update dañados: Los archivos temporales o los servicios encargados de gestionar las actualizaciones pueden haberse corrompido.
- Problemas de registro: Configuraciones incorrectas en el registro de Windows.
No te preocupes si alguna de estas causas te suena a chino. Lo importante es saber que la mayoría de ellas tienen soluciones directas que vamos a explorar a continuación.
Preparativos Antes de Empezar: Tu Kit de Supervivencia 🚀
Antes de implementar cualquier solución, siempre es prudente tomar algunas precauciones. Estos pasos te ayudarán a evitar problemas adicionales y a asegurar un proceso de solución de problemas más fluido:
- Crea un punto de restauración del sistema: Esto es vital. Si algo sale mal, podrás revertir tu sistema a un estado anterior. Busca „Crear un punto de restauración” en la barra de búsqueda de Windows y sigue las indicaciones. Es tu red de seguridad.
- Asegura una conexión a internet estable: Las interrupciones durante la descarga o verificación pueden generar nuevos problemas.
- Reinicia tu equipo: A veces, un simple reinicio puede resolver fallos temporales y liberar recursos. Es el consejo más viejo, ¡pero a menudo efectivo!
- Desconecta dispositivos innecesarios: Periféricos externos (impresoras, discos duros externos, etc.) pueden interferir.
Soluciones Paso a Paso para el Error 0x80070005 en KB5039302
Aquí tienes un abanico de soluciones, ordenadas de las más sencillas a las más complejas. Te recomiendo que las pruebes en orden hasta que encuentres la que funcione para ti.
1. Ejecuta el Solucionador de Problemas de Windows Update ⚙️
Windows cuenta con herramientas integradas diseñadas para diagnosticar y corregir automáticamente problemas comunes. Este es siempre el primer paso.
- Ve a Configuración (puedes presionar
Win + I
). - Selecciona Actualización y seguridad.
- En el menú de la izquierda, haz clic en Solucionar problemas.
- Haz clic en Solucionadores de problemas adicionales.
- Busca y selecciona Windows Update y haz clic en Ejecutar el solucionador de problemas.
- Sigue las instrucciones en pantalla y aplica las correcciones sugeridas.
Una vez completado, intenta instalar la actualización KB5039302 de nuevo.
2. Verifica la Fecha y Hora de tu Sistema ⏰
Aunque parezca trivial, una fecha u hora incorrecta puede generar problemas con los certificados de seguridad, impidiendo que las actualizaciones se instalen correctamente.
- Haz clic derecho en la hora y fecha en la barra de tareas y selecciona Ajustar fecha y hora.
- Asegúrate de que Establecer hora automáticamente y Establecer zona horaria automáticamente estén activados.
- Si no lo están, actívalos y reinicia tu ordenador.
3. Deshabilita Temporalmente tu Antivirus y Firewall 🛡️
Tu software de seguridad, aunque esencial, puede ser excesivamente celoso y bloquear componentes legítimos de la actualización, interpretándolos erróneamente como amenazas.
- Accede a la configuración de tu programa antivirus y desactívalo temporalmente. Si usas Windows Defender, puedes desactivarlo desde Configuración > Actualización y seguridad > Seguridad de Windows > Protección contra virus y amenazas > Administrar la configuración (desactiva la protección en tiempo real).
- Haz lo mismo con el firewall de terceros si lo tienes, o con el Firewall de Windows Defender (puedes buscarlo en la barra de búsqueda).
- Importante: Una vez que hayas intentado la actualización, vuelve a activar tu software de seguridad inmediatamente para proteger tu sistema.
4. Restablece los Componentes de Windows Update 🧹
Esta es una de las soluciones más efectivas cuando los archivos o servicios de actualización están corruptos. Vamos a detener los servicios relacionados, limpiar los archivos temporales y reiniciarlos.
- Abre el Símbolo del sistema como administrador. Para hacerlo, busca „cmd” en el menú de inicio, haz clic derecho y selecciona „Ejecutar como administrador”.
- Escribe los siguientes comandos, presionando
Enter
después de cada uno, para detener los servicios de actualización:net stop wuauserv
net stop cryptSvc
net stop bits
net stop msiserver
- Ahora, vamos a renombrar las carpetas donde Windows guarda los archivos de actualización temporales. Esto es crucial para forzar a Windows a crear nuevos archivos limpios:
ren C:WindowsSoftwareDistribution SoftwareDistribution.old
ren C:WindowsSystem32catroot2 catroot2.old
- Finalmente, reinicia los servicios que detuvimos:
net start wuauserv
net start cryptSvc
net start bits
net start msiserver
- Cierra el Símbolo del sistema y reinicia tu equipo. Intenta descargar e instalar la KB5039302 de nuevo.
5. Repara Archivos de Sistema Corruptos con SFC y DISM 🛠️
Los archivos de sistema dañados son una causa común del error 0x80070005. Las herramientas SFC (System File Checker) y DISM (Deployment Image Servicing and Management) pueden ayudarte a repararlos.
- Abre el Símbolo del sistema como administrador (como en el paso anterior).
- Primero, ejecuta el comando SFC para escanear y reparar archivos de sistema dañados:
sfc /scannow
Este proceso puede tardar un tiempo. No cierres la ventana hasta que se complete.
- Si SFC no puede resolver todos los problemas o si sigues experimentando el error, ejecuta DISM para reparar la imagen de Windows:
DISM /Online /Cleanup-Image /CheckHealth
(para comprobar si hay daños)DISM /Online /Cleanup-Image /ScanHealth
(para escanear en profundidad)DISM /Online /Cleanup-Image /RestoreHealth
(para reparar la imagen de Windows usando Windows Update como fuente)
Permite que cada comando se complete. El comando
RestoreHealth
puede tardar bastante. - Después de ejecutar estos comandos, reinicia tu ordenador e intenta la actualización.
6. Concede Permisos Completos a las Carpetas Clave 🔑
Dado que el error 0x80070005 significa „Acceso Denegado”, ajustar los permisos de las carpetas críticas de Windows Update puede ser la clave. Nos enfocaremos en SoftwareDistribution
y catroot2
.
- Navega a
C:Windows
en el Explorador de archivos. - Busca la carpeta SoftwareDistribution, haz clic derecho sobre ella y selecciona Propiedades.
- Ve a la pestaña Seguridad y haz clic en Editar.
- Asegúrate de que tu usuario, el grupo Administradores y el grupo Sistema tengan control total (Full control) sobre esta carpeta. Si no lo tienen, agrégalos y marca la casilla „Control total”.
- Haz clic en Aplicar y luego en Aceptar.
- Repite los pasos 2-5 para la carpeta catroot2, ubicada en
C:WindowsSystem32catroot2
. - Reinicia tu sistema y prueba la actualización.
Nota: Manipular permisos del sistema puede ser delicado, procede con cuidado.
7. Descarga e Instala la Actualización KB5039302 Manualmente ⬇️
Si Windows Update sigue dándote problemas, puedes intentar descargar el parche directamente desde el Catálogo de Microsoft Update e instalarlo de forma manual. Esto a menudo elude los problemas con el proceso de descarga automática.
- Abre tu navegador y ve al Catálogo de Microsoft Update.
- En la barra de búsqueda, escribe KB5039302 y presiona
Enter
. - Se mostrarán varias versiones de la actualización. Asegúrate de descargar la versión correcta para tu arquitectura de sistema (por ejemplo, „Windows 11 para sistemas basados en x64”). Si no estás seguro, busca „tipo de sistema” en la barra de búsqueda de Windows.
- Haz clic en el botón Descargar junto a la versión adecuada.
- Se abrirá una ventana emergente con un enlace de descarga. Haz clic en él para iniciar la descarga del archivo
.msu
. - Una vez descargado, ejecuta el archivo
.msu
y sigue las instrucciones del instalador. - Reinicia tu PC después de la instalación.
8. Crea una Nueva Cuenta de Usuario Administrador 🧑💻
En ocasiones, el perfil de usuario actual puede estar corrupto, lo que impide que ciertas operaciones del sistema, como las actualizaciones, se realicen correctamente.
- Ve a Configuración > Cuentas > Familia y otros usuarios.
- Haz clic en Agregar otra persona a este PC.
- Sigue los pasos para crear una nueva cuenta. Puedes optar por crear una cuenta local si no quieres asociarla a un correo de Microsoft.
- Una vez creada, asegúrate de cambiar su tipo de cuenta a Administrador.
- Cierra sesión en tu cuenta actual y inicia sesión con la nueva cuenta de administrador.
- Intenta ejecutar Windows Update o instalar manualmente la KB5039302 desde esta nueva cuenta.
9. Realiza una Actualización en Contexto (In-Place Upgrade) 🔄
Si todo lo anterior falla, una „actualización en contexto” es una poderosa herramienta que reinstala Windows manteniendo tus archivos personales, aplicaciones y configuraciones. Es como una reinstalación limpia sin la pérdida de datos y la molestia de reconfigurar todo.
- Dirígete a la página de descarga de Windows 11 (o la versión de Windows que tengas).
- Descarga la Herramienta de Creación de Medios (Media Creation Tool).
- Ejecuta la herramienta y selecciona la opción para Actualizar este PC ahora.
- Sigue las instrucciones en pantalla. Asegúrate de que la opción para „Mantener archivos personales y aplicaciones” esté seleccionada.
- Este proceso puede tardar varias horas, ya que reinstala gran parte del sistema operativo.
Considera esto un último recurso antes de una instalación limpia, que implica borrar todo.
Una Opinión Basada en la Experiencia con el Error 0x80070005
A lo largo de los años gestionando sistemas Windows y ayudando a innumerables usuarios, he visto cómo el error 0x80070005 se ha mantenido como uno de los más persistentes y, a la vez, predecibles. Aunque su aparición con la KB5039302 no es una novedad, la raíz suele ser la misma: permisos y componentes corruptos. Mi experiencia me dice que la mayoría de las veces, la solución radica en el restablecimiento de los componentes de Windows Update (Solución 4), la reparación de archivos de sistema con SFC y DISM (Solución 5), o la descarga e instalación manual de la actualización (Solución 7).
La perseverancia es clave cuando se trata de solucionar problemas de Windows Update. No te desanimes si la primera o segunda solución no funcionan. Cada paso te acerca más a la estabilidad de tu sistema. El error 0x80070005, aunque frustrante, es un indicador claro de que tu sistema necesita un pequeño empujón para restablecer su integridad.
Es un proceso de eliminación, pero al seguir estos pasos de manera sistemática, no solo resolverás el problema actual con KB5039302, sino que también mejorarás la salud general de tu sistema operativo.
Consejos para Evitar Futuros Errores de Actualización ✅
Una vez resuelto el problema con KB5039302, es bueno adoptar algunas prácticas para minimizar la aparición de futuros errores:
- Mantén tu software de seguridad actualizado: Asegúrate de que tu antivirus y firewall estén al día para evitar conflictos innecesarios.
- Ejecuta escaneos de sistema regularmente: Un escaneo periódico con SFC y DISM puede detectar y corregir problemas antes de que se agraven.
- Libera espacio en disco: Un disco duro casi lleno puede causar problemas de rendimiento y dificultar las actualizaciones.
- Mantén tus controladores actualizados: Controladores obsoletos pueden generar conflictos con nuevas versiones de Windows.
- Haz copias de seguridad de forma rutinaria: No solo de tus datos, sino también puntos de restauración del sistema.
Conclusión
Enfrentarse a un error como el 0x80070005 durante una actualización crucial como la KB5039302 puede ser un verdadero dolor de cabeza. Sin embargo, esperamos que con esta guía detallada y humana, hayas podido resolver el problema y tu sistema Windows esté ahora en perfectas condiciones. Recuerda que la paciencia y un enfoque metódico son tus mejores aliados en el mundo de la resolución de problemas informáticos.
Si alguna de estas soluciones te funcionó, o si descubriste otra forma de solucionar este error, ¡no dudes en compartir tu experiencia en los comentarios! Tu aportación podría ayudar a muchos otros usuarios que se encuentren en la misma situación. ¡Gracias por leer y mucha suerte en tus futuras actualizaciones! 💪